Longsword Sparring January Agreement 2015

Let's have a meeting in the democratic spirit to reach an agreement about how we in the future want our longsword sparring to be conducted and whether and how we should encourage members to participate in tournaments.

All SPIFF member are hereby invited to this meeting.

Meeting agenda:
Item 1:
Recommendations for the forms of longsword sparring should be clarified with regard to protection, weapons and rules. This topic should be geared towards a future integration into HEMA Sweden and to minimize any risk of injuries. I shall bring an assortment of swords and protective gear for all to look at. Please read the attached pdf prior to this meeting to see whether the Swordfish Tournament Rules have anything that You think we should have as well.

Item 2:
The purposes or goals for the SPIFF longsword sparring and other club activities should be clarified. This should be clarified for the purpose of increasing motivation and to clarify the ambition of SPIFF.
E.g. participation in one contest per term for x participants among our top ten.

Item 3:
Club colors, what should the SPIFF competition team look like? Stockholms Stigmän have orange shirts and socks. Uppsala use yellow, Örebro blue. Which of the SPIFF badge colours, gold, blue and black shoud we use? Should we have a SPIFF badge sewn onto jackets etc.? All this that builds relationships and affiliations is lacking today. It should be adressed to clarify the club's identity and culture.

Other & Övrigt:
Other topics will be adressed if we have the time.
There should be a pub visit afterwards, to conclude this January agreement.
